Hong Kong’s New AI Data Protection Framework Released

The Office of the Privacy Commissioner for Personal Data (PCPD) in Hong Kong published the “Model Personal Data Protection Framework” for AI on 11 June 2024. This framework provides detailed recommendations for enterprises on procuring, implementing, and managing AI systems while ensuring data privacy. It emphasizes a risk-based approach, human oversight, and compliance with the Personal Data (Privacy) Ordinance (PDPO). The framework aims to promote ethical AI use, aligning with global standards and Hong Kong’s digital economy goals.
